Tasha Davenport is Bree, Chase, Leo, and Naomi's mother. She works in the Electronics Division of the Davenport Talent and Power Academy. Her history was shown in Bionic To The Future. She was "a complete nightmare" back then, when it came to boys, Douglas says. Tasha loved to visit her Mom on her summer vacation, and "would've surely become my wife if not for Leo and Chase", Douglas answers. However, she was finally convinced by Darth Vader that she must date her actual husband, Nate, or he would create a new death star.